Advertisement
Guest User

Untitled

a guest
Sep 22nd, 2019
130
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Latex 3.44 KB | None | 0 0
  1. \documentclass[a4paper]{article}
  2. \usepackage[pdftex]{hyperref}
  3. \usepackage[latin1]{inputenc}
  4. \usepackage[english]{babel}
  5. \usepackage{a4wide}
  6. \usepackage{amsmath}
  7. \usepackage{amssymb}
  8. \usepackage{algorithmic}
  9. \usepackage{algorithm}
  10. \usepackage{graphicx}
  11. \usepackage{ifthen}
  12. \usepackage{listings}
  13. % move the asterisk at the right position
  14. \lstset{basicstyle=\ttfamily,tabsize=4,literate={*}{${}^*{}$}1}
  15. %\lstset{language=C,basicstyle=\ttfamily}
  16. \usepackage{moreverb}
  17. \usepackage{palatino}
  18. \usepackage{multicol}
  19. \usepackage{tabularx}
  20. \usepackage{comment}
  21. \usepackage{verbatim}
  22. \usepackage{color}
  23. \usepackage{enumitem}
  24.  
  25. %% pdflatex?
  26. \newif\ifpdf
  27. \ifx\pdfoutput\undefined
  28. \pdffalse % we are not running PDFLaTeX
  29. \else
  30. \pdfoutput=1 % we are running PDFLaTeX
  31. \pdftrue
  32. \fi
  33. \ifpdf
  34. \usepackage[pdftex]{graphicx}
  35. \else
  36. \usepackage{graphicx}
  37. \fi
  38. \ifpdf
  39. \DeclareGraphicsExtensions{.pdf, .jpg}
  40. \else
  41. \DeclareGraphicsExtensions{.eps, .jpg}
  42. \fi
  43.  
  44. \parindent=0cm
  45. \parskip=0cm
  46.  
  47. \setlength{\columnseprule}{0.4pt}
  48. \addtolength{\columnsep}{2pt}
  49.  
  50. \addtolength{\textheight}{5.5cm}
  51. \addtolength{\topmargin}{-26mm}
  52. \pagestyle{empty}
  53.  
  54. %%
  55. %% Sheet setup
  56. %%
  57. \newcommand{\coursename}{Operating Systems}
  58. \newcommand{\courseno}{CO20-320202}
  59.  
  60. \newcommand{\sheettitle}{Assignment}
  61. \newcommand{\mytitle}{}
  62. \newcommand{\mytoday}{\textcolor{}{September 22}, 2019}
  63.  
  64. % Current Assignment number
  65. \newcounter{assignmentno}
  66. \setcounter{assignmentno}{1}
  67.  
  68. % Current Problem number, should always start at 1
  69. \newcounter{problemno}
  70. \setcounter{problemno}{1}
  71.  
  72. %%
  73. %% problem and bonus environment
  74. %%
  75. \newcounter{probcalc}
  76. \newcommand{\problem}[2]{
  77.  \pagebreak[2]
  78.  \setcounter{probcalc}{#2}
  79.  ~\\
  80.  {\large \textbf{Problem \textcolor{}{\arabic{assignmentno}}.\textcolor{}{\arabic{problemno}}} \hspace{0.2cm}\textit{#1}} \refstepcounter{problemno}\vspace{2pt}\\}
  81.  
  82. \newcommand{\bonus}[2]{
  83.  \pagebreak[2]
  84.  \setcounter{probcalc}{#2}
  85.  ~\\
  86.  {\large \textbf{Bonus Problem \textcolor{blue}{\arabic{assignmentno}}.\textcolor{blue}{\arabic{problemno}}} \hspace{0.2cm}\textit{#1}} \refstepcounter{problemno}\vspace{2pt}\\}
  87.  
  88. %% some counters
  89. \newcommand{\assignment}{\arabic{assignmentno}}
  90.  
  91. %% solution
  92. \newcommand{\solution}{\pagebreak[2]{\bf Solution:}\\}
  93.  
  94. %% Hyperref Setup
  95. \hypersetup{pdftitle={Homework \assignment},
  96.  pdfsubject={\coursename},
  97.  pdfauthor={},
  98.  pdfcreator={},
  99.  pdfkeywords={Computer Architecture and Programming Languages},
  100.   %  pdfpagemode={FullScreen},
  101.   %colorlinks=true,
  102.   %bookmarks=true,
  103.   %hyperindex=true,
  104.   bookmarksopen=false,
  105.   bookmarksnumbered=true,
  106.   breaklinks=true,
  107.   %urlcolor=darkblue
  108.   urlbordercolor={0 0 0.7}
  109. }
  110.  
  111. \begin{document}
  112. \coursename \hfill Course: \courseno\\
  113. Jacobs University Bremen \hfill \mytoday\\
  114. \textcolor{}{Taiyr Begeyev}\hfill
  115. \vspace*{0.3cm}\\
  116. \begin{center}
  117. {\Large \sheettitle{} \textcolor{}{\assignment}\\}
  118. \end{center}
  119.  
  120. \setlist{leftmargin=6mm}
  121. \problem{}{0}
  122. \solution
  123. \begin{enumerate}[label=(\alph*)]
  124. \item Check out \textbf{scat.c}
  125. \item First, let's create a really huge file. We can achieve that by using /dev/zero. The file of size $count \cdot bs$ is generated, which result in 20mb file creation.
  126. \begin{lstlisting}[language=bash]
  127.  $ dd if=/dev/zero of=file.txt count=10000 bs=2000
  128. \end{lstlisting}
  129. This is what we get when run time on ./scat -l \\
  130. real\hspace{10mm}0m0.371s \\
  131. user\hspace{10mm}0m0.291s \\
  132. sys\hspace{10mm} 0m0.051s \\
  133. \end{enumerate}
  134.  
  135. \end{document}
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ement